Understanding Your Sprinkler System

Before deciding whether to start up your sprinkler system yourself, it’s essential to have a basic understanding of how it works. A typical residential sprinkler system consists of a controller, valves, pipes, and sprinkler heads. The controller is the brain of the operation, sending signals to the valves to open and close, which in turn allows water to flow through the pipes and out of the sprinkler heads. Understanding the components and their functions will help you navigate the start-up process and identify potential issues.

Components of a Sprinkler System

The components of a sprinkler system work together to provide efficient and effective irrigation. The controller is usually located indoors, and it’s where you set the watering schedule and other preferences. The valves are typically located near the water source, and they control the flow of water to different zones of the lawn. The pipes carry water from the valves to the sprinkler heads, which distribute the water evenly across the lawn.

How do I know if my sprinkler system is ready to be started up after winterization?

To determine if your sprinkler system is ready to be started up after winterization, you should inspect the system for any signs of damage or freezing. Check the pipes, fittings, and other components for cracks, breaks, or other damage that may have occurred during the winter months. You should also inspect the backflow preventer and ensure it’s properly configured and functioning correctly. If you notice any issues or damage, it’s essential to address them before starting up the system to prevent further damage or problems.

In addition to inspecting the system, you should also check the weather forecast to ensure the threat of freezing temperatures has passed. It’s generally recommended to wait until the soil has thawed and the air temperature is consistently above freezing before starting up the system. Can I start up my sprinkler system if I have a well or pond as my water source?

If you have a well or pond as your water source, you can still start up your sprinkler system, but you’ll need to take some extra precautions. First, ensure that the water level in your well or pond is sufficient to support the demands of your sprinkler system. You should also check the water quality to ensure it’s safe for irrigation and won’t cause damage to your plants or system components. Additionally, consider installing a filter or treatment system to remove sediment, debris, or other contaminants that can clog the system or affect plant health.

When starting up your sprinkler system with a well or pond as your water source, it’s essential to monitor the system’s pressure and flow rate to ensure they’re within the recommended range. You should also be mindful of the system’s pump and motor, as they may require special configuration or maintenance to operate efficiently with a well or pond as the water source.
